我有一张带有证书的Aladdin eToken。在Win Xp上,将此证书与cisco VPN一起使用没有任何问题。现在我想在Mac上的钥匙串上添加证书。我找到了以下命令:
sc_auth accept [-u user] -h hash
但我不知道如何从eToken获取哈希值。有人能为我提供解决方案吗?
答案 0 :(得分:1)
打开终端并输入“sc_auth hash”(连接的etoken和红灯亮)。这将列出一些苹果证书和来自etoken的证书。
样品输出:
AA779E7AD6DBB45AFCA48C64F1118E115DFB5604 eToken
B6EFD1C9C5DA0D4B70E18B580BD22757D53D79AA apple..
从列表中获取etoken的哈希值(复制和粘贴)并键入以下内容
sudo sc_auth accept -u username –h hash
要使用etoken进行身份验证,请使用以下命令对其进行注册:
sudo /usr/libexec/PlistBuddy -c "add rights:system.login.console:mechanisms:0 string builtin:smartcard-sniffer,privileged" /etc/authorization
sudo /usr/libexec/PlistBuddy -c "add rules:authenticate:mechanisms:0 string builtin:smartcard-sniffer,privileged" /etc/authorization